## Tuning

Depcheck in the Marrowvale build pins everything transitively. Reviewers: reject any PR that widens a range without a note in PINS.md. Floating minors broke the Ostrel pipeline twice last quarter, so the bot now fails loudly. The thresholds that control how aggressively the pin-checker flags drift are set below.

tuning table, kawep-tawif:
CAPS = {
    "olidor": 80,
    "belion": 7,
    "quenys": 225,
    "druox": 839,
    "fraath": 482,
}

**Release checklist — PointsKeeper ledger**

- Ledger migration dry-run passed on staging.
- Reconciliation job verified: zero-sum across all test accounts.
- Rollback script rehearsed; restores prior balance snapshots in under four minutes.
- Feature flag default: off at launch, ramp per region.
- Alerting thresholds for drift set at 0.5%.
- Sign-off needed from Priya and Holt before Friday.

Final gate: confirm the artifact promoted to prod matches the stamp recorded below.

session token of kagup-hahaf = htk3_2b8

Subject: DR drill Thursday — Pagewell public API pagination

Hi on-call,

Thursday's disaster-recovery drill fails over the Pagewell public REST API to the standby region. Cursor-based pagination state is replicated, so clients mid-page should resume cleanly; watch for 410s on stale cursors anyway. The failover console will ask for the standby vault's recovery passphrase before it proceeds. It is below.

unlock words, bawef-kahap: sorax-sorir-quenys-aldok

Subject: Potential Acquisition of Brindlewood Systems

Team,

We are in early-stage discussions to acquire Brindlewood Systems, a regional logistics software firm based in Calmere. Due diligence begins next month, and branch managers should avoid any external comment until terms are finalized. Please review the attached assessment carefully before Thursday's call. The strategic rationale is summarized below.

internal memo for tagef-hadup: Gross margin on Ulaath came in at 15 percent against a plan of 5 percent. Only 7 of the 120 pilot accounts renewed Ulaath, so a churn review is set for October 15.